Govt calls for applications for key telecom and security printing posts



KATHMANDU: The Ministry of Communications and Information Technology has called for applications for the posts of chairperson and member at the Nepal Telecommunications Authority, as well as the executive director of the Security Printing Center.

Issuing a notice on Friday, the ministry invited applications from eligible and interested candidates for the vacant positions.

Applicants have been asked to submit their applications within office hours by Jestha 5. The ministry said detailed eligibility criteria, application forms, and required documents can be accessed through its official website at Ministry of Communications and Information Technology Nepal.

The ministry stated that the selection process will proceed in accordance with existing legal provisions and standards.
